XFA: merge patch from issue 801913002 and 804463003
authorJohn Abd-El-Malek <jam@chromium.org>
Mon, 15 Dec 2014 20:13:45 +0000 (12:13 -0800)
committerJohn Abd-El-Malek <jam@chromium.org>
Mon, 15 Dec 2014 20:13:45 +0000 (12:13 -0800)
commit207299b5d46e3e0612dd6a0264fb7647177312bb
tree796aeeeab94a2cac2676e3fb359078609c82f809
parent0d4fdc1bbf2c23999271617413f89f059d4a71c9
XFA: merge patch from issue 801913002 and 804463003

Simplify PDFium by removing code that's not used in the open source repo.

-remove parameter from FPDF_InitLibrary
-remove a bunch of ifdefs that are unused

Fix build after previous commit.

TBR=tsepez@chromium.org
BUG=

Review URL: https://codereview.chromium.org/809513002
52 files changed:
BUILD.gn
core/include/fpdfapi/fpdf_module.h
core/src/fpdfapi/fpdf_basic_module.cpp
core/src/fpdfapi/fpdf_font/font_int.h
core/src/fpdfapi/fpdf_font/fpdf_font_cid.cpp
core/src/fpdfapi/fpdf_font/fpdf_font_utility.cpp
core/src/fpdfapi/fpdf_page/fpdf_page_image.cpp
core/src/fpdfapi/fpdf_page/fpdf_page_parser.cpp
core/src/fpdfapi/fpdf_page/fpdf_page_parser_new.cpp [deleted file]
core/src/fpdfapi/fpdf_page/pageint.h
core/src/fpdfapi/fpdf_parser/fpdf_parser_parser.cpp
core/src/fpdfapi/fpdf_render/fpdf_render.cpp
core/src/fpdfapi/fpdf_render/fpdf_render_cache.cpp
core/src/fpdfapi/fpdf_render/fpdf_render_image.cpp
core/src/fpdfapi/fpdf_render/fpdf_render_pattern.cpp
core/src/fpdfapi/fpdf_render/fpdf_render_text.cpp
core/src/fpdfapi/fpdf_render/render_int.h
core/src/fpdftext/fpdf_text.cpp
core/src/fpdftext/fpdf_text_int.cpp
core/src/fxcodec/libjpeg/fpdfapi_jerror.c
core/src/fxcodec/libjpeg/jmemsys.h
core/src/fxge/agg/agg23/fx_agg_driver.cpp
core/src/fxge/apple/fx_apple_platform.cpp
core/src/fxge/apple/fx_mac_imp.cpp
core/src/fxge/dib/fx_dib_engine.cpp
core/src/fxge/dib/fx_dib_main.cpp
core/src/fxge/fx_freetype/fxft2.5.01/src/psnames/fxft_psmodule.c
core/src/fxge/ge/fx_ge_font.cpp
core/src/fxge/ge/fx_ge_fontmap.cpp
core/src/fxge/ge/fx_ge_linux.cpp
core/src/fxge/ge/fx_ge_text.cpp
core/src/fxge/win32/fx_win32_device.cpp
fpdfsdk/include/fpdfoom.h [deleted file]
fpdfsdk/include/fpdfview.h
fpdfsdk/include/fsdk_define.h
fpdfsdk/src/fpdfeditpage.cpp
fpdfsdk/src/fpdfoom.cpp [deleted file]
fpdfsdk/src/fpdfppo.cpp
fpdfsdk/src/fpdfview.cpp
fpdfsdk/src/javascript/Document.cpp
fpdfsdk/src/javascript/JS_Runtime.cpp
fpdfsdk/src/javascript/app.cpp
fpdfsdk/src/jsapi/fxjs_v8.cpp
fpdfsdk/src/pdfwindow/PWL_FontMap.cpp
pdfium.gyp
samples/pdfium_test.cc
third_party/bigint/BigInteger.cc
third_party/bigint/BigInteger.hh
third_party/bigint/BigIntegerUtils.cc
third_party/bigint/BigUnsigned.cc
third_party/bigint/BigUnsigned.hh
third_party/bigint/BigUnsignedInABase.cc